*1.
External Regenerative Resistors are not provided by Yaskawa.
*2.
The power supply for the holding brake is not provided by Yaskawa. Select a power supply based on the hold-
ing brake specifications.
If you use a 24-V brake, install a separate power supply for the 24-VDC power supply from other power sup-
plies, such as the one for the I/O signals of the CN1 or CN13 connector. If the power supply is shared, the I/O
signals may malfunction.
